Http Post Request With Parameters

I have a simple asp.net web service which returns json format data. I want to send http post request with parameter for getting json data. How can I send request and get data ?

post request:

POST /JsonWS.asmx/FirmaGetir HTTP/1.1
Host: localhost
Content-Type: application/x-www-form-urlencoded
Content-Length: length

firID=string

answer:

HTTP/1.1 200 OK
Content-Type: text/xml; charset=utf-8
Content-Length: length    
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-8"?>
<string xmlns="http://tempuri.org/">string</string>

I'm trying some codes but they didn't work.

NSString *firmadi =@"";
NSMutableData *response;


-(IBAction)buttonClick:(id)sender
{
    NSString *firid = [NSString stringWithFormat:@"800"];

    response = [[NSMutableData data] retain];

    NSMutableURLRequest *request = [NSMutableURLRequest requestWithURL:[NSURL URLWithString:@"http://192.168.1.23/testService/JsonWS.asmx?op=FirmaGetir"]];

    NSString *params = [[NSString alloc] initWithFormat:@"firID=%@",firid];
    [request setHTTPMethod:@"POST"];
    [request setHTTPBody:[params dataUsingEncoding:NSUTF8StringEncoding]];
    [request setValue:@"application/x-www-form-urlencoded" forHTTPHeaderField:@"Content-Type"];
    [[NSURLConnection alloc] initWithRequest:request delegate:self];
NSURLConnection *theConnection = [[NSURLConnection alloc] initWithRequest:request delegate:self];

    if(theConnection)
    {
        response = [[NSMutableData data] retain];

    }
    else 
    {
        NSLog(@"theConnection is null");
    }

}

-(void)connection:(NSURLConnection*)connection didReceiveResponse:(NSURLResponse*)responsed
{
    [response setLength:0];
     NSURLResponse * httpResponse;

    httpResponse = (NSURLResponse *) responsed;

}

-(void)connection:(NSURLConnection *)connection didReceiveData:(NSData*)data
{
    [response appendData:data];
    //NSLog(@"webdata: %@", data);

}

-(void)connection:(NSURLConnection *)connection didFailWithError:(NSError*)error
{
    NSLog(@"error with the connection");
    [connection release];
    [response release];
}

-(void)connectionDidFinishLoading:(NSURLConnection *)connection
{

    response = [[NSMutableData data] retain];

 NSString *responseString = [[NSString alloc] initWithData:response encoding:NSUTF8StringEncoding];
    NSLog(@"%@",responseString);

}

I suffered this problem this morning and I just figure it out now. I guess the key to your question is How to use POST method with parameter. Actually, it is quite simple.

(1) First, you should make sure your file is ready to send. Here we say it is an NSString called stringReady. We use it as a parameter in our method called postRequest (Here is not the HTTP POST parameter we want to talk about. Don't worry).

// Send JSON to server
- (void) postRequest:(NSString *)stringReady{
// Create a new NSMutableURLRequest
NSMutableURLRequest *req = [[NSMutableURLRequest alloc] initWithURL:[NSURL URLWithString:@"http://www.xxxxxx.io/addcpd.php"]];
[req setHTTPMethod:@"POST"];

(2) Now, we say it the parameter that the server wants to get is called "data", this is the way how to insert your parameter to the HTTP body.

// Add the [data] parameter
NSString *bodyWithPara = [NSString stringWithFormat:@"data=%@",stringReady];

See, it's how you add a parameter when using POST method. You just simply put the parameter before the file that you want to send. If you aleary konw what your parameter then you may better to check this website:

https://www.hurl.it/

This will help you to test if you are sending files properly and it will show the response at the bottom of the website.

(3) Third, we pack our NSString to NSData and sent it to server.

// Convert the String to NSData
NSData *postData = [bodyWithPara dataUsingEncoding:NSASCIIStringEncoding allowLossyConversion:YES];
// Set the content length and http body
NSString *postLength = [NSString stringWithFormat:@"%lu",(unsigned long)[postData length]];
[req addValue:postLength forHTTPHeaderField:@"Content-Length"];
[req setValue:@"application/x-www-form-urlencoded" forHTTPHeaderField:@"Content-Type"];
[req setHTTPBody:postData];
// Create an NSURLSession
NSURLSession *session = [NSURLSession sharedSession];
NSURLSessionDataTask *task = [session dataTaskWithRequest:req
                                        completionHandler:^(NSData *data, NSURLResponse *response, NSError *error) {
                                            // Do something with response data here - convert to JSON, check if error exists, etc....
                                            if (!data) {
                                                NSLog(@"No data returned from the sever, error occured: %@", error);
                                                return;
                                            }

                                            NSLog(@"got the NSData fine. here it is...\n%@\n", data);
                                            NSLog(@"next step, deserialising");

                                            NSError *deserr;
                                            NSDictionary *responseDict = [NSJSONSerialization
                                                                          JSONObjectWithData:data
                                                                          options:kNilOptions
                                                                          error:&deserr];
                                            NSLog(@"so, here's the responseDict\n\n\n%@\n\n\n", responseDict);
                                        }];

[task resume];}

Hope this can help somebody who gets stuck at here.

What are you doing here:

[[NSURLConnection alloc] initWithRequest:request delegate:self];

This line returns a NSURLConnection but you are not storing it. This is doing nothing for you.

You are clearing your data before you read it:

-(void)connectionDidFinishLoading:(NSURLConnection *)connection
{
    response = [[NSMutableData data] retain]; // This line is clearing your data get rid of it
    NSString *responseString = [[NSString alloc] initWithData:response encoding:NSUTF8StringEncoding];
    NSLog(@"%@",responseString);

}

Edit

-(IBAction)buttonClick:(id)sender {

    NSMutableURLRequest *request = [NSMutableURLRequest requestWithURL:[NSURL URLWithString:@"http://192.168.1.23/testService/JsonWS.asmx?op=FirmaGetir"]
                                                           cachePolicy:NSURLRequestReloadIgnoringLocalAndRemoteCacheData
                                                       timeoutInterval:15];
    [request setHTTPMethod:@"POST"];
    [request setValue:@"application/x-www-form-urlencoded" forHTTPHeaderField:@"Content-Type"];
    [request setHTTPBody:[@"firID=800" dataUsingEncoding:NSUTF8StringEncoding]];
    self.connection = [[NSURLConnection alloc] initWithRequest:request delegate:self];
    [self.connection start];

}


#pragma NSURLConnection Delegates

- (void)connection:(NSURLConnection *)connection didReceiveData:(NSData *)data {

    if (!self.receivedData){
        self.receivedData = [NSMutableData data];
    }
    [self.receivedData appendData:data];
}

- (void)connectionDidFinishLoading:(NSURLConnection *)connection {

     NSString *responseString = [[NSString alloc] initWithData:self.receivedData encoding:NSUTF8StringEncoding];
     NSLog(@"%@",responseString);
}
